MySQL是一款常用的关系型数据库管理系统,广泛应用于各种网站和应用程序中。在开发和维护MySQL数据库时,测试脚本编写是非常重要的环节。本文将为您详细介绍如何编写MySQL测试脚本,包括测试脚本的基本结构、常用的测试脚本语句以及测试脚本的注意事项等。
1. 测试脚本的基本结构
一个MySQL测试脚本通常包括以下几个部分:
(1)连接到MySQL数据库:使用MySQL命令行客户端或其他工具连接到MySQL数据库。
(2)创建测试用数据库:使用CREATE DATABASE语句创建一个新的MySQL数据库,
(3)创建测试用表:使用CREATE TABLE语句创建一个或多个测试用表,
(4)插入测试数据:使用INSERT语句向测试用表中插入一些测试数据,
(5)执行测试脚本:使用SELECT语句等查询语句执行测试脚本,并验证测试结果是否正确。
(6)清理测试数据:使用DELETE语句删除测试用数据,以便下一次测试。
2. 常用的测试脚本语句
(1)连接到MySQL数据库:ysqlameameumberameameumber为MySQL服务器的端口号。
(2)创建测试用数据库:ame;ame为要创建的数据库名。
(3)创建测试用表:amen1n2n3 datatype, ...);amen1n2n3等为要创建的表的列名,datatype为列的数据类型。
(4)插入测试数据:amen1n2n3, ...) VALUES (value1, value2, value3, ...);amen1n2n3等为要插入数据的列名,value1、value2、value3等为要插入的数据值。
(5)执行测试脚本:amedition;amedition为查询条件。
(6)清理测试数据:amedition;amedition为删除条件。
3. 测试脚本的注意事项
(1)测试脚本应该尽可能地简单、清晰,避免使用复杂的查询语句或操作。
(2)测试脚本应该考虑到各种可能出现的异常情况,如空值、重复值等。
(3)测试脚本应该及时清理测试数据,以免影响下一次的测试。
(4)测试脚本应该尽可能地自动化,以便在需要时能够快速地执行测试。
(5)测试脚本应该尽可能地避免对生产环境造成影响,应该在专门的测试环境中执行。
MySQL测试脚本编写是MySQL数据库开发和维护中非常重要的环节。本文介绍了MySQL测试脚本的基本结构、常用测试脚本语句以及注意事项等内容,希望能够对您的MySQL测试工作有所帮助。